The examine, printed in the Journal of Normal Solutions, observed that “cannabis compounds prevented the virus that will cause Covid-19 from penetrating healthier human cells.”
In accordance to the authors of the examine, “cannabigerolic acid and cannabidiolic acid prevented an infection of human epithelial cells by a pseudovirus expressing the SARS-CoV-2 spike protein and prevented entry of reside SARS-CoV-2 into cells,” even though “cannabigerolic acid and cannabidiolic acid were being similarly successful from the SARS-CoV-2 alpha variant B.1.1.7 and the beta variant B.1.351.”
A report by Bloomberg aided distill all that for the laymen.
“The two compounds commonly found in hemp — known as cannabigerolic acid, or CBGA, and cannabidiolic acid, or CBDA — had been discovered through a chemical screening effort and hard work as possessing potential to battle coronavirus, researchers from Oregon Condition University stated. In the analyze, they bound to spike proteins observed on the virus and blocked a action the pathogen works by using to infect men and women,” Bloomberg defined. “The researchers examined the compounds’ result versus alpha and beta variants of the virus in a laboratory. The review didn’t involve offering the supplements to folks or comparing an infection charges in people who use the compounds to people who really don’t.”
“These compounds can be taken orally and have a extended heritage of risk-free use in humans,” Richard van Breemen, a researcher with Oregon State’s World Hemp Innovation Middle explained in a assertion, as quoted by Bloomberg. “They have the possible to avert as perfectly as address infection by SARS-CoV-2.”
There are a number of facts to continue to keep in brain. The Oregon State College in vitro study has not long gone as significantly as human trials, as limitations in health care cannabis research continue on to be the norm. Futhermore, cannabigerolic acid and cannabidiolic acid are converted to other compounds following decarboxylation and/or smoking cigarettes. So cigarette smoking, for instance, possibly isn’t an productive way of attaining these added benefits.

Cannabis Use Won’t Switch Coronavirus Vaccinations
Continue to, this doesn’t mean that you must swap a jab for a joint.
As Chris Roberts spelled out about at Forbes, what the Oregon Point out study does demonstrate is that “that particular cannabis-derived preparations, supplied in the suitable amount of money, may well aid individuals fight off Covid-19,” which he said is “exciting things.”
“What this analysis does not suggest is that smoking hashish will help secure you from the coronavirus, or that ‘weed stops Covid’ (at minimum in the sensible perception), or that the reason why somebody got unwell with Covid although anyone else didn’t had anything at all to do with cannabis,” Roberts wrote.
Forbes highlighted some other factors to be skeptical of the review, with Dr. Mikael Sodergren, the head of Imperial Faculty London’s clinical hashish exploration group, telling the outlet that the results would nonetheless have to have to be “confirmed in animal designs and analyzed on people in scientific trials.”
Sodergren advised Forbes that the research also gives “no proof to assistance the cigarette smoking or ingestion of hashish goods to do the exact.”
